Jephias Gwamuri is a scholar working on Electrical and Electronic Engineering, Biomedical Engineering and Materials Chemistry. According to data from OpenAlex, Jephias Gwamuri has authored 15 papers receiving a total of 560 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Electrical and Electronic Engineering, 6 papers in Biomedical Engineering and 2 papers in Materials Chemistry. Recurrent topics in Jephias Gwamuri’s work include Plasmonics for Photovoltaic Devices (6 papers), Nanowire Synthesis and Applications (4 papers) and Silicon and Solar Cell Technologies (4 papers). Jephias Gwamuri is often cited by papers focused on Plasmonics for Photovoltaic Devices (6 papers), Nanowire Synthesis and Applications (4 papers) and Silicon and Solar Cell Technologies (4 papers). Jephias Gwamuri collaborates with scholars based in United States, India and Norway. Jephias Gwamuri's co-authors include Joshua M. Pearce, Durdu Ö. Güney, Ankit Vora, A. K. Kulkarni, Nezih Pala, T. Townsend, Jeyanthinath Mayandi, Ben Wittbrodt, Paul L. Bergstrom and M. Murugesan and has published in prestigious journals such as Journal of Applied Physics, Scientific Reports and Solar Energy Materials and Solar Cells.
